Children's Hospital of Philadelphia and the Division of Infectious Diseases in the Department of Pediatrics at the Perelman School of Medicine at the University of Pennsylvania seek candidates for an Associate Professor position in the non-tenure academic clinician track. Applicants must have an M.D. or M.D./Ph.D. or equivalent degree.

Teaching responsibilities may include high quality teaching of CHOP fellows and residents, as well as medical students from the Perelman School of Medicine, University of Pennsylvania.

Clinical responsibilities may include providing coverage in one or more of three inpatient consultation services based primarily at the Division's Philadelphia clinical sites, including a service focused on children with general infectious diseases, a service dedicated to the care of immunocompromised hosts, and an attending-NP service currently focused on NICU and Ortho patients. Clinical responsibilities will also include seeing patients in New Jersey-based outpatient settings within the Division's busy clinical practice. In addition to our General Infectious Diseases Clinic, we have dedicated partner-clinics to provide collaborative outpatient care to outpatients with other underlying conditions, including malignancies, bone marrow and organ transplantation, and cystic fibrosis. A New Jersey medical license is required for this position.

Additionally, as CHOP expands its footprint in New Jersey and as the Division of Infectious Diseases partners with outside organizations, clinical responsibilities will also include providing inpatient consultation coverage in New Jersey-based clinical sites, including Virtua. Some local travel to New Jersey will be required. Experience working in remote community hospital settings is preferred.

Research Opportunities may be available in participation in divisional scholarship, education, clinical trials, global health initiatives, or fellowship leadership, depending on divisional needs and candidate interests.
